WMEMCPY(3C) Standard C Library Functions WMEMCPY(3C)


NAME


wmemcpy - copy wide-characters in memory

SYNOPSIS


#include <wchar.h>

wchar_t *wmemcpy(wchar_t *ws1, const wchar_t *ws2, size_t n);


DESCRIPTION


The wmemcpy() function copies n wide-characters from the object pointed
to by ws2 to the object pointed to be ws1. This function is not affected
by locale and all wchar_t values are treated identically. The null
wide-character and wchar_t values not corresponding to valid characters
are not treated specially.


If n is zero, ws1 and ws2 must be a valid pointers, and the function
copies zero wide-characters.

RETURN VALUES


The wmemcpy() function returns the value of ws1.

ERRORS


No errors are defined.

ATTRIBUTES


See attributes(7) for descriptions of the following attributes:


+--------------------+-----------------+
| ATTRIBUTE TYPE | ATTRIBUTE VALUE |
+--------------------+-----------------+
|Interface Stability | Standard |
+--------------------+-----------------+
|MT-Level | MT-Safe |
+--------------------+-----------------+
